iSuoChem® AS9835B is a diamond green pearlescent pigment powder designed to produce a pronounced sparkling interference effect. This interference pigment powder features an off-white powder appearance, a 50–200 µm particle size range, and a calcium sodium borosilicate substrate combined with titanium dioxide and a small amount of tin oxide. Its coarse platelet structure supports the distinctive flash and bright green reflection expected from a diamond-grade interference pearl pigment, making AS9835B a practical effect-pigment option for industrial buyers seeking a strong, visually defined pearlescent finish.

Chemical Composition – AS9835B Pearlescent Pigment Powder

Component

CAS Number

Concentration

Calcium Sodium Borosilicate

65997-17-3

84–94%

Titanium Oxide (TiO₂)

13463-67-7

6–16%

Tin Oxide (SnO₂)

18282-10-5

<1%


Physical and Chemical Properties – AS9835B Interference Green Pigment Powder

Property

Specification

Physical Form

Dry powder

Particle Size

50–200 µm

D50 Particle Size

87.5 ± 2.5 µm

pH Value

7.0–11.0 (10% aqueous suspension)

Loss on Drying

0.5% max.

Oil Absorption

50–80 g oil/100 g powder

Bulk Density

30–60 g/100 cm³

Specific Gravity

Approx. 2.8–3.4 g/cm³

Impurity

<0.5%

Quality Control for AS9835B Interference Green Pearlescent Pigment Powder

To maintain reliable batch-to-batch consistency for AS9835B interference green pearlescent pigment powder, iSuoChem® prepares a color card for each production batch using an automatic film applicator and compares the result with the approved standard sample. For selected coating and ink systems, our laboratory can also simulate customer processing conditions to evaluate the diamond green interference effect, color consistency and pearl luster performance. This testing process supports routine quality control while helping customers verify product appearance and optimize formulations before production.



What Is Calcium Sodium Borosilicate in Glass-Based Pearlescent Pigments?

Calcium sodium borosilicate can be used in the form of transparent glass flakes as a substrate for glass-based pearlescent pigments. For interference pigments, smooth and relatively uniform platelet surfaces are important because substrate morphology and thickness consistency affect the quality of the resulting optical effect. Research on glass-flake interference pigments has demonstrated that suitable glass flakes can be coated with TiO₂ to form this type of layered pigment structure.[1]

pearlescent-pigment-effect

The glass substrate does not simply supply the visible color. Instead, it provides the transparent platelet geometry and optical interfaces on which the metal-oxide coating is built. When light reaches the coated platelet, reflections from different interfaces travel different optical paths and interact through thin-film interference. The refractive indices of the materials, optical layer thickness and viewing geometry therefore help determine the reflected interference color.[2]

For pigment buyers and formulators, this distinction is important. AS9835B uses calcium sodium borosilicate as its principal listed component, together with titanium dioxide and a small amount of tin oxide. Its relatively coarse particle range supports the more distinct sparkling appearance associated with larger effect-pigment platelets, contributing to the pronounced diamond green interference effect specified for this grade.

AS9835B should therefore be understood as a glass-based interference green pearlescent pigment powder, rather than a conventional mica-based pearl pigment. Understanding the separate roles of the glass substrate and optical coating can help formulators make a more informed material selection for coatings, plastics, inks and other compatible industrial applications.
